A central angle 0, in a circle of radius 4 ft intercepts an arc length of 50 ft.

Calculate the radian measure of 0.

Given:

The central angle =
\theta

Radius of the circle = 4 ft

Intercepted arc length = 50ft

To find:

The value of
\theta in radian measure.

Solution:

The formula for arc length is


s=r\theta

where, r is radius and
\theta is the central angle in radians.

Putting s=50 and r=4, we get


50=4\theta

Divide both sides by 4.


(50)/(4)=\theta


12.5=\theta

Therefore, the value of
\theta is 12.5 radians.
